3. The Game Changer: Linking Smart Thermostats to Fiscal Tax Exemptions
The Russian government actively incentivizes developers to build highly efficient structures through the Federal Law No. 261-FZ “On Saving Energy and Increasing Energy Efficiency” and corresponding provisions in the Russian Tax Code.
The 3-Year Property Tax Exemption
Historically and strategically, the Russian Tax Code (under provisions related to Article 381) has offered massive fiscal incentives for newly commissioned properties that achieve high energy efficiency classes. Specifically, buildings that secure an Energy Efficiency Class of A, A+, or A++ on their Energy Passport can qualify for a complete exemption from corporate property tax for up to 3 years from the date they are put on the balance sheet.
For a multi-million-dollar commercial complex or a massive logistics park, a 3-year property tax exemption equates to millions of Rubles added directly to the developer’s bottom line.

Eradicating Thermal Lag with PID Algorithms
Traditional commercial heating systems (like underfloor heating or centralized radiators) suffer from severe thermal lag. Basic thermostats cause the room to overshoot its target temperature, forcing occupants to open windows to cool down, literally venting paid energy into the freezing Russian winter.
High-end Smart Thermostat Switches feature advanced PID (Proportional-Integral-Derivative) algorithms. These microprocessors learn the thermal mass of the specific room. They shut off the heating valves before the room reaches the target temperature, using residual heat to perfectly coast to the setpoint. This eliminates overshooting entirely, instantly reducing heating energy waste by 15% to 25%.
Micro-Zonal Climate Control and Occupancy Synergy
In a massive commercial office building or hotel, heating empty rooms is a catastrophic financial leak. When developers deploy a network of smart thermostat switches integrated with KNX or Modbus RS485 communication protocols, they enable Micro-Zonal Control.
- If a conference room on the 10th floor is empty, the smart switch automatically communicates with local PIR motion sensors and the central BMS to drop the room’s temperature to an eco-setting (e.g., 16°C).
- When employees enter, the switch instantly ramps the temperature back to a comfortable 21°C.
This level of granular, automated energy conservation is exactly what CLEVER auditors look for when assigning the coveted A+ Energy Class.
